Discussion:
leafnode antwortet nicht
(zu alt für eine Antwort)
Kay Martinen
2015-09-06 18:06:48 UTC
Permalink
Hallo

ich habe leafnode 1.11.8 auf einem debian 7 amd64 installiert und
bekomme ihn nicht zum laufen. Ich habe in /etc/news/leafnode/config den
servernamen des uplinks und die zugangsdaten eingetragen und danach
erfolglos mit knode versucht eine gruppenliste vom leafnode zu bekommen.
Es liegt aber eine ca. 2MB große groupinfo in /var/spool/news/leafnode
und es scheint als ob fetchnews auch alle 15min läuft. Aber da ich vom
NUA keine gruppen bekomme kann ich auch keine bestellen und damit ist da
wohl auch schon wieder ende.

Anscheinend kann leafnode nur via inetd starten. In der /etc/inetd.conf
nntp stream tcp nowait news /usr/sbin/tcpd /usr/sbin/leafnode
und in hosts.allow|deny sind die einträge erst mal auskommentiert.

mit telnet localhost 119 bekomme ich zwar eine verbindung, die aber
sofort wieder geschlossen wird.


Weiß jemand rat? Brauche ich noch mehr tools, konfig u,a.

Kay
--
Loading Image...
Klaus Dahlwitz
2015-09-06 20:15:44 UTC
Permalink
Post by Kay Martinen
ich habe leafnode 1.11.8 auf einem debian 7 amd64 installiert und
Läuft hier seit ca. 2 Jahren - gleiche Version.
Post by Kay Martinen
bekomme ihn nicht zum laufen. Ich habe in /etc/news/leafnode/config den
servernamen des uplinks und die zugangsdaten eingetragen und danach
erfolglos mit knode versucht eine gruppenliste vom leafnode zu bekommen.
Es liegt aber eine ca. 2MB große groupinfo in /var/spool/news/leafnode
/var/spool/news/leaf.node/groupinfo
Post by Kay Martinen
und es scheint als ob fetchnews auch alle 15min läuft. Aber da ich vom
NUA keine gruppen bekomme kann ich auch keine bestellen und damit ist da
wohl auch schon wieder ende.
Anscheinend kann leafnode nur via inetd starten. In der /etc/inetd.conf
nntp stream tcp nowait news /usr/sbin/tcpd /usr/sbin/leafnode
Hier genauso.
Post by Kay Martinen
und in hosts.allow|deny sind die einträge erst mal auskommentiert.
mit telnet localhost 119 bekomme ich zwar eine verbindung, die aber
sofort wieder geschlossen wird.
Das darf nicht sein!

Vermutlich läuft leafnode auch nicht richtig, wenn Du mit knode
versuchst, die Verbindung aufzubauen? Während ich hier mit slrn oder
IceDove arbeite, taucht leafnode in der Prozessliste auf.

Fehlermeldungen oder ähnlich in /var/log/syslog bzw. unter
/var/log/news ?

Klaus
--
Ist die Uptime erst 'mal ruiniert
rebootet es sich ungeniert.
(Ich in de.comp.sys.mac.misc)
Kay Martinen
2015-09-08 20:57:56 UTC
Permalink
Post by Klaus Dahlwitz
Fehlermeldungen oder ähnlich in /var/log/syslog bzw. unter
/var/log/news ?
Ja, in der ersteren fand ich da doch noch was und nun läuft er. Weiß
nicht mehr was es war, aber letztlich eine kleinigkeit die nicht stimmte
und auf die ich nicht kam.

Kay


--
Christian Garbs
2015-09-08 19:57:35 UTC
Permalink
Mahlzeit!
Post by Kay Martinen
Anscheinend kann leafnode nur via inetd starten. In der /etc/inetd.conf
nntp stream tcp nowait news /usr/sbin/tcpd /usr/sbin/leafnode
und in hosts.allow|deny sind die einträge erst mal auskommentiert.
In hosts.allow könntest Du ihn ja mal testweise anmachen :-)
Abhängig von den sonstigen Einstellungen geht sonst ggf. nichts.
Post by Kay Martinen
mit telnet localhost 119 bekomme ich zwar eine verbindung, die aber
sofort wieder geschlossen wird.
Ich hoffe, ich setze mich jetzt nicht mit Halbwissen in die Nesseln
(bin zu faul, mir jetzt eine entsprechende Konstellation mit
hosts.allow/hosts.deny zu bauen), aber das müsste genau zu einem
fehlenden Eintrag in der hosts.allow passen.

Der inetd muss ja die Verbindung erstmal annehmen, damit er weiß, wer
das gegenüber ist, um das gegen die hosts.allow/deny zu prüfen. Dann
sagt er "geh weg" und macht die Verbindung wieder zu.

Dazu sollte sich auch etwas unter /var/log/auth.log finden lassen.

Gruß
Christian
--
....Christian.Garbs.....................................http://www.cgarbs.de
Paranoid schizophrenics outnumber their enemies at least two to one.
Klaus Dahlwitz
2015-09-08 20:51:56 UTC
Permalink
Post by Christian Garbs
Mahlzeit!
Post by Kay Martinen
und in hosts.allow|deny sind die einträge erst mal auskommentiert.
In hosts.allow könntest Du ihn ja mal testweise anmachen :-)
Abhängig von den sonstigen Einstellungen geht sonst ggf. nichts.
Post by Kay Martinen
mit telnet localhost 119 bekomme ich zwar eine verbindung, die aber
sofort wieder geschlossen wird.
Ich hoffe, ich setze mich jetzt nicht mit Halbwissen in die Nesseln
(bin zu faul, mir jetzt eine entsprechende Konstellation mit
hosts.allow/hosts.deny zu bauen), aber das müsste genau zu einem
fehlenden Eintrag in der hosts.allow passen.
Da leafnode bei mir sofort wie erwartet funktionierte, habe ich die
beiden gar nicht weiter beachtet, aber das könnte tatsächlich Kays
Problem sein; die entsprechenden Abschnitte aus

hosts.allow:

#-- leafnode begin
leafnode: 127.0.0.1
#-- leafnode end

hosts.deny:
#-- leafnode begin
leafnode: ALL
#-- leafnode end

Klaus
--
Flens. Sicherheitsbier, da einhändig bedienbar - mit der anderen Hand
kann man sich immer festhalten.
Reinhard Greulich in d.e.b.m
Kay Martinen
2015-09-08 21:32:24 UTC
Permalink
Post by Klaus Dahlwitz
beiden gar nicht weiter beachtet, aber das könnte tatsächlich Kays
Problem sein; die entsprechenden Abschnitte aus
#-- leafnode begin
leafnode: 127.0.0.1
localhost macht hier ja nur sinn wenn man lokal auf der maschine mit
einem NUA arbeitet. Möglich das ich es anfangs nur auskommentierte und
später durch die Adresse de Netzsegments ersetzte.

Ich sehe morgen mal nach, ist derzeit aus weil ich weg war.

Kay
--
https://www.linuxcounter.net/cert/224140.png
Loading...